These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Vero Beach South area can be challenging. Home prices in Vero Beach South are now at a median cost of $218,543, lower than the Florida average of $278,762.
The average cost of rent is $1,145/mo in Vero Beach South,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Vero Beach South area. While nearly 44.20% of residents own their homes outright in Vero Beach South, 18.93%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Vero Beach South is $5,541 per month. Households that rent pay about 20.67% of their income on rent here. Vero Beach South's most expensive areas are in the southern regions, while the cheapest areas are in the northeastern parts of the city.
